Instructions
- 1Mix the buttermilk, eggs, smoked paprika, garlic powder, onion powder, oregano, and cayenne pepper in a large bowl. Add the chicken breasts and stir until fully coated. Cover with plastic wrap and refrigerate for at least 30 minutes, preferably 2 hours.
- 2In a separate large bowl, whisk together the flour, cornstarch, baking powder, onion powder, and garlic powder.
- 3Remove each chicken breast from the buttermilk mixture, shake off excess liquid, and dredge thoroughly in the flour mixture until fully coated. Set on a plate.
- 4Spray a large skillet generously with cooking spray and heat over medium-high heat for 2–3 minutes until shimmering. Working in batches if needed to avoid crowding, carefully place the chicken in the skillet in a single layer. Spray the top of each piece with cooking spray.
- 5Cook for 6–8 minutes over medium-high heat until the bottom is golden brown and crispy, checking one piece at 6 minutes.
- 6Flip the chicken carefully to preserve the crust. Spray the second side with cooking spray and cook for 8–10 minutes over medium-high heat until the internal temperature reaches 165°F when measured in the thickest part without touching bone and the exterior is golden brown and crispy.
- 7Transfer the cooked chicken to a clean cutting board and let rest for 2–3 minutes. Divide evenly into 10 airtight containers while still warm, then cool completely before sealing and refrigerating.
